Caroline Vitaletti Obituary

Caroline Vitaletti, 95, of Scranton died Monday afternoon at the Jewish Home of Eastern Pennsylvania. Her husband, Anthony Vitaletti, passed away June 12, 1989.

Born in Jessup, she was the daughter of the late John and Rose Sebastianelli Brunori. Caroline was a graduate of Jessup High School and along with her husband founded National Bakery, Scranton. Caroline was a big influence in their business and worked there well into her 90s. She was a member of St. Paul's Church and its Holy Name Society.

She was a kind and loving wife, mother, grandmother and great-grandmother and friend who will be dearly missed. Caroline was known to everyone as Grandma V.

The family would like to especially thank the Jewish Home of Eastern Pennsylvania, all its nurses and staff, and Dr. Tracey Galardi, for their kind and compassionate care.

Surviving are a daughter, Barbara Hall and husband, Arthur, Dickson City; two sons, Anthony Jr. and wife, Bonnie, Clarks Green; and Enrico and wife, Diane, Justice; eight grandchildren, Dawn Karam, Arthur and Jennifer Hall, Kristen Levant, Anthony Vitaletti III and Dana Cuff, Enrico Jr. and Erica Vitaletti; 18 great-grandchildren.

She was also preceded in death by her brothers, Elio and Mariano Brunori, and sisters, Santa Vergari, Sylinda Ubaldini and Camilla Mengarelli.
